It combines the functionality of both on-grid and off-grid inverters, allowing users to switch seamlessly between grid-tied and standalone operation. This flexibility is particularly valuable in areas with unreliable grid infrastructure or where off-grid solutions are desirable. As solar technology continues to advance, the need for efficient and effective solar power management systems has become more pressing than ever.One of the key components of a solar power management system is the MPPT (Maximum Power Point Tracking) controller. MPPT controllers are designed to maximize the efficiency of solar panels by continuously tracking and adjusting the electrical operating point of the panels, ensuring that they are always operating at their peak power output.The working principle of MPPT controllers revolves around their ability to monitor the voltage and current output of the solar panels and then adjust the electrical operating point to ensure that the panels are producing the maximum amount of power possible. This is achieved by using a sophisticated algorithm that takes into account the changing environmental conditions and the electrical characteristics of the solar panels.By constantly adjusting the operating point of the panels, MPPT controllers can significantly improve the overall efficiency of a solar power system, leading to increased energy production and reduced overall costs.
